How does Riverside, AL compare to Clayton, AL? Riverside has a population of 2,247 with a median household income of $67,750, while Clayton has 2,271 residents and a median income of $32,625.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Riverside, AL | Clayton, AL |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 2,247 | 2,271 | -1.1% |
| Median Age | 42.4 | 42 | +1.0% |
| Foreign Born % | 0.7% | 1.1% | -36.4% |
| Metric | Riverside | Clayton |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Median Income | $67,750 | $32,625 | +107.7% |
| Unemployment | 4% | 2.3% | +73.9% |
| Poverty Rate | 17.5% | 23.8% | -26.5% |
| Bachelor's+ | 19.8% | 4.1% | +382.9% |
| Metric | Riverside | Clayton |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Home Value | $214,100 | $82,100 | +160.8% |
| Median Rent | $1073/mo | $753/mo | +42.5% |
| Housing Units | 969 | 597 | +62.3% |
